Overview
State Sri Durga Ji Homoeopathic Medical College & Hospital, established in 1983, is a premier government institution in eastern Uttar Pradesh dedicated to homoeopathic education and healthcare. Named after Goddess Durga, the college embodies strength and healing in its mission to train competent homoeopathic physicians. Recognised by the Central Council of Homoeopathy and affiliated with Mahayogi Guru Gorakhnath AYUSH University, the college provides quality education through experienced faculty, modern infrastructure, and comprehensive clinical exposure. The institution serves as a vital healthcare resource for the Azamgarh region and surrounding districts, running free medicine programmes for poor patients, mobile health camps in rural areas, and regular community health outreach.
Programmes Offered
- BHMS (Bachelor of Homoeopathic Medicine & Surgery) — 5.5 years including internship

The attached hospital operates 100 beds and sees approximately 150+ patients daily across all departments.
